In 2019-2020, 2,224 people earned their degree in other teacher education and professional development, specific subject areas, making the major the 271st most popular in the United States.

Across Maine, there were 7 other teacher education and professional development, specific subject areas gra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 1 other teacher education and professional development, specific subject areas graduates with average earnings and debt of $80,229 and $177,250 respectively.

University of Maine

Orono, Maine
#1 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Maine.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Other Teacher Education & Professional Development, Specific Subject Areas Schools for a Doctorate in Maine For Those Making $75-$110k list. Located in Orono, Maine, this fairly large public school awarded 1 diplomas to qualified doctorate’s other teacher education and professional development, specific subject areas students in 2019-2020.

UMaine not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best Other Teacher Education & Professional Development, Specific Subject Areas Doctor’s Degree Schools in Maine”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at UMaine are $28,352,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
